Transaction 43f1538db23155870f9efe752548d78f5f20190cb1d1792a8da7b91c99528a20
1 Input
2 Outputs
- 43f1538db23155870f9efe752548d78f5f20190cb1d1792a8da7b91c99528a20:0
- 43f1538db23155870f9efe752548d78f5f20190cb1d1792a8da7b91c99528a20:1
value 22121213
address 1z5SG75BkEnDiiCPnAtoawmc7BThjXWGd
value 680411619
address 36wHYCg9dVvh6Uo7wdqF6M5q7Gpchr2J87